8 8 Textbooks, Learning & Teaching Resources A multi-stage textbook review process - to provide more frequent feedback to writers or publishers - to identify problems/potential problems earlier in the whole development process A wide range of resources developed by EMB through commissioning or textbook incentive schemes

9 9 Provision of School Places No need to build new schools Provide additional classrooms on a case-by- case basis Adopt 40 pupils per class as planning basis Review existing JSEA System

10 10 Class Structures Different class structures Discuss with individual school on appropriate class structure Ordinary Sec Sch and SSS may need to transform mode of operation Approve S1 to S4 classes according to established policy Number of SS3 classes is equal to number of SS2 classes of preceding year

12 12 Other related teacher entitlement Provide additional teachers of Top-up 2 according to schools need Streamline resources for SBRSP, SBCTS and IE in term of cash grant on per student basis

13 13 Arrangement for Decimal Entitlement May keep decimal entitlement and calculate as GM post May opt cash grant calculated according to GM mid-point salary for the fractional post No counting towards promotion posts and graduate and non-graduate ratio

14 14 Graduate (G) and Non-graduate (NG) Teachers Ratio Overall G to NG ratio to be worked out by averaging G to NG posts under - Existing teacher-to-class ratios No. of teachers subsumed under top-up provisions of Proposal A Expanded G posts provided under Policy Address 1993

15 15 Laboratory Technicians (LTs) & Workshop Teachers (WTs) Review roles, duties and qualifications of LTs & WTs under the new curriculum Need to extend roles and duties, develop professionalism to support students learning

16 16 Proposed Grants (1) To be provided from 2005/06 school year up to 2008/09 Teacher Professional Preparation Grant Non-recurrent cash grant Average amount equivalent to the mid-point salary of an additional GM for 4 years Separate One-off Grant Procure necessary learning/ teaching materials & F/E items

17 17 Proposed Grants (2) To be provided from 2009/10 school year - Senior Secondary Curriculum Support Grant Provide recurrent cash grant equivalent to 0.1 teacher per SS class Calculate on basis of GM mid point Offset grant by surplus teachers during transitional years, until natural turnover brings schools establishment within the normal provision Recruit teachers or teaching assistants, buy services or learning & teaching materials to facilitate the implementation of the NSS curriculum, including Liberal Studies

18 18 Proposed Grants (3) Diversity Learning Grant (begin in Sep 2009) Encourage schools to operate courses of diversified curriculum Need to submit a 3-year plan on application May cover the following courses / programmes - Career-oriented Studies Other languages NSS subjects with low enrolment Students with SEN in ordinary schools Programmes for gifted students

19 19 COS Trialing Non-recurrent resources proposed to support the trial of the processes and ambits of examples of COS including COC

20 20 Transitional Arrangement Teaching Entitlement Allow a 5-year transitional period to resolve staffing arrangement May commence the transitional period within Sept 2007 to Sept 2011 for 5 years Review Legislation Review and amend if necessary the Education Ordinance, Rules and Regulations and Codes of Aid to facilitate the implementation of NSS
